Gujarbawdi

Madhya Pradesh — Bhagwanpura, Khargone (West Nimar) • Rural
Gujarbawdi is a rural settlement in Bhagwanpura, Khargone (West Nimar), Madhya Pradesh. It has a population of 1,457 in about 276 households (avg size: 5.28). Approximate literacy: 25.6%.

Population of Gujarbawdi

Population (Total)1,457
Male740
Female717
Children (0–6 years)339
Households276
Literate persons373
Illiterate persons1,084
Total workers707
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)969
Literacy (approx.)25.6%
SC population50
ST population1,388
